Lechia Gdańsk Museum

Lechia Gdańsk is most famously the local football team but the Lechia Gdańsk club has representative teams in a multitude of sports. This museum is dedicated to all of these sports although it is the football club and their most famous era which always captures our attention. Despite coming from one of the country's biggest cities, Lechia Gdańsk have rarely troubled the trophy engravers over the decades since the club was re-activated here after the war having left its spiritual home of Lwów (now Lviv in Ukraine). Their biggest moment came in 1983 when they lifted the Polish Cup for the one time in their history, despite being a third-level side at the time. The following season they came up against the mighty Juventus in the European Cup-Winners’ Cup in a match that became the stuff of legend more for what the club and the fans represented rather than what happened on the pitch. If you like your football it’s worth a visit. If you like your history you’ll really enjoy it.

The Lechia Gdańsk museum opens 2 hours before any football match starts, and is accessible for people with disabilities. However, it should be noted that THIS VENUE DOES NOT HAVE TOILETS....AT ALL!!

Open

It is also possible to visit museum during the weekend, it is open for 2 hours before the footbal match starts.

Price/Additional Info

Admission 15/10 zł.
